Liveratti will rejoin Nevada aging services agency

A veteran administrator with the Nevada Department of Health and Human Services is retaking the reins at the Division of Aging and Disability Services.

The appointment of Mary Liveratti was announced Tuesday by department director Mike Willden.

Liveratti currently serves as deputy director for the department. But she was administrator at aging and disability services from 1999 through January 2003 and worked in that division for 23 years.

Her appointment is effective May 7. Liveratti replaces former administrator Carol Sala, who retired last month.
